Job Description

Job Summary:

The Senior Research Manager will play a lead role on two Project Zero projects: The Open Canopy project and the Good Starts project. Working closely and collaboratively with the Principal Investigators and other senior researchers, this individual will actively participate in the intellectual work of the project and will have the following specific responsibilities:

  1. Lead the exploration of a potential collaboration between The Open Canopy and the Tenement Museum of New York, and other entities.
  2. Lead the design and pilot of a specialized professional development experience for Open Canopy teachers. This process will include creating assets that could be used beyond this specific professional development sequence (e.g. video segments, written guidelines).
  3. Lead the data collection and analysis regarding the impact of the professional development experience and make recommendations for future Open Canopy professional development offerings and research.
  4. Lead a project to map out the Greater Boston early childhood education research community for the Good Starts project in order to identify possible connections, overlaps, and gaps.
  5. Participate in regular meetings with the each project team, providing feedback and input on the projects direction, work fronts, and various work products.

This is a term position with an end date of 6/30/26 with likelihood of continuation.


Qualifications

Basic Qualifications:

Master's degree required, preferably in education or a related field (doctorate preferred). At least 5 years related experience in the field of intercultural education.

Additional Qualifications:

Demonstrated familiarity with and interest in intercultural learning and learning across the K-12 sector. Demonstrated experience and ability to design high quality professional development experiences, conduct qualitative research, and work both independently and within a team context.
